In Love and War introduces the Star Sapphire Corps, whose ring colors project the power of love. They use the love of others to power themselves and we get to see Carol Ferris for the first time since the pilot episode. Here, she now realizes that Hal is Green Lantern. Kilowog's girlfriend from the last episode has also become a Star Sapphire and Kilowog was pretty useless throughout the episode because of his heartbreak. For the first time, we see what Aya is made of in action and her relationship with Razer is getting stronger. Regime Change has a double meaning when Ragnar became a Red Lantern and put his sister in prison while the Guardians banish Ganthet from Oa. The Blue Lantern power has come into play that increases the GL's powers while cancelling out the Red Lantern's, including Razer's. Brother of Iolande, Prince Ragnar becomes a Red Lantern and along with other Red lanterns takes over the planet and becomes their King.

We also see guardian Ganthet is expelled from the guardian's council, later on Ganthet uses the power derived from emotion Hope that charges the experimental Blue Lantern, which in turn super charges the rings of all Green lanterns ( Hal, Kilowog, Aya and Iolande.) and de powers all the Red lanterns.
